I.MX8QM开发板上用 gst-play 播放mp4或MP3时,耳机接口没有声音,
请问是什么原因:开机启动的时候,dmesg 有如下信息,
root@imx8qmmek:~# dmesg |grep wm89
[ 7.043043] imx-wm8960 sound: wm8960-hifi <-> 59050000.sai mapping ok
[ 7.049536] imx-wm8960 sound: ASoC: no source widget found for ASRC-Playback
[ 7.056602] imx-wm8960 sound: ASoC: Failed to add route ASRC-Playback -> direct -> CPU-Playback
[ 7.065312] imx-wm8960 sound: ASoC: no sink widget found for ASRC-Capture
[ 7.072114] imx-wm8960 sound: ASoC: Failed to add route CPU-Capture -> direct -> ASRC-Capture
[ 7.080654] imx-wm8960 sound: ASoC: no DMI vendor name!
[ 7.428504] #0: wm8960-audio
root@imx8qmmek:~#
The same Image and dtb.
in " NXP i.MX Release Distro 5.4-zeus imx8qmmek ttyLP0" file system print following message two channel sound.
root@imx8qmmek:~# gst-play-1.0 McTaiM1.mp3
Press 'k' to see a list of keyboard shortcuts.
Now playing /home/root/McTaiM1.mp3
Prerolling...
====== BEEP: 4.5.3 build on Feb 26 2020 11:41:10. ======
Core: MP3 decoder Wrapper build on Jan 11 2018 10:20:25
file: /usr/lib/imx-mm/audio-codec/wrap/lib_mp3d_wrap_arm_elinux.so.3
CODEC: BLN_MAD-MMCODECS_MP3D_ARM_02.13.01_ARMV8 build on Jan 11 2018 10:05:45.
===!!! Current pulsesink device is alsa_output.platform-sound.stereo-fallback !!!===
Redistribute latency...
0:01:55.5 / 0:01:55.5
Reached end of play list.
But in " NXP i.MX Release Distro 4.14-sumo imx8qmmek ttyLP0" file system, only one channel working
root@imx8qmmek:~# gst-play-1.0 McTaiM1.mp3
Press 'k' to see a list of keyboard shortcuts.
Now playing /home/root/McTaiM1.mp3
Prerolling...
====== BEEP: 4.4.5 build on Oct 13 2020 08:53:41. ======
Core: MP3 decoder Wrapper build on Jan 11 2018 10:20:25
file: /usr/lib/imx-mm/audio-codec/wrap/lib_mp3d_wrap_arm_elinux.so.3
CODEC: BLN_MAD-MMCODECS_MP3D_ARM_02.13.01_ARMV8 build on Jan 11 2018 10:05:45.
===!!! Current pulsesink device is alsa_output.platform-sound.analog-mono !!!===
Redistribute latency...
0:01:55.5 / 0:01:55.5
Reached end of play list.
Hi wanben
what bsp used in the case, one can try Demo Image
Linux Biary Demo Files - i.MX 8QMax MEK
Best regards
igor
-----------------------------------------------------------------------------------------------------------------------
Note: If this post answers your question, please click the Correct Answer button. Thank you!
-----------------------------------------------------------------------------------------------------------------------
I try the image with 5.4.y , it is working left and right all have sound.
where the patch file for it ?
sound is only in right, no sound with left.
my bsp : imx_4.14.98_2.3.0